Description
Bring a rush of pure summer glamour to the garden with Zinnia elegans ‘Benary’s Giant Coral’! Its big, fully double blooms are packed with layer upon layer of petals in glowing coral, salmon-pink, and rosy-peach tones—warm, sumptuous colors that look positively radiant in afternoon light. Held high on long, sturdy stems, the flowers have the lush presence of old-fashioned garden favorites with the polished form of a florist’s bloom. Pair them with apricot, burgundy, lime, or blue-purple companions and the entire planting seems to come alive.
Vigorous, upright plants grow about 3–4 feet tall and flower generously from summer into fall. They are magnificent massed through a sunny border, invaluable in a productive cutting row, and bold enough to anchor a generous container. Cut the blooms often for armfuls of richly colored bouquets; the branching plants will continue producing new flowers, while visiting butterflies add even more motion to the display.
Grow in full sun with fertile, well-drained soil, regular water, and good air circulation. Watering at the base helps keep the foliage dry, and removing spent blooms encourages a long, abundant warm-season show.
